
Worked on the exelearning/exelearning repository, delivering over 70 features and 44 bug fixes in 11 months focused on content authoring, localization, and accessibility. Developed and refined UI/UX components using JavaScript, CSS, and PHP, integrating tools like TinyMCE and MathJax to enhance the editing experience. Improved export workflows for formats such as SCORM, EPUB, and XML, while expanding internationalization with new languages and translation management. Enhanced accessibility through color contrast, navigation, and alt text defaults, and maintained code quality with regular refactoring, documentation, and testing. Prioritized release readiness, reliability, and maintainability across both frontend and backend development.

November 2025 highlights: Implemented Mermaid diagrams in the TinyMCE editor with a user-friendly insertion UI and rendering improvements, enabling richer content creation and visuals. Expanded localization by adding French, Romanian, and Portuguese translations and tightening translation strings for broader audience reach. Enhanced file handling and export capabilities with EPUB and XML support, unified HTML export styling, and removal of redundant source copies, delivering more consistent exports across formats. Focused on release readiness with UI polish and asset/document cleanup, preparing for a smooth v3.0.1 release cycle and improved developer/docs experience. Improved reliability with automatic saving of package properties before project saves and stronger visibility checks to reduce save-related issues.

June 2025 monthly summary for exelearning/exelearning. Key features delivered include UI/UX Accessibility and Presentation Improvements (color contrast, transitions, and box height) and Localization, Translation, and Iconography Updates (translated strings, reuse translations, and updated icons) along with Documentation Updates, Code Comments, and ongoing Codebase Maintenance/Refactoring to improve readability and consistency. Localization workflow improvements and the consolidation of translation resources were pursued across multiple commits. Major bugs fixed include Rubric iDevice errors, Box Actions Menu closure issues, Tooltips not hiding, Debug mode export errors, Moodle SCORM viewer height and scrollbar problems, syntax/quote handling issues, and the removal/adjustment of hidden classification fields with related tests updated. The month also included several dependency upgrades and UI/UX stability improvements (JS-disabled state, encoding fixes, and UI text improvements). Overall impact includes improved accessibility, localization readiness, stability for content viewing/export, and a more maintainable codebase. Technologies demonstrated include JavaScript/JS refactoring, CSS/UI enhancements, localization workflows, translation management, TinyMCE styling tweaks, and dependency modernization.
